MMC_EXT_VIEW_DATA 结构 (mmc.h)

MMC 2.0 中引入了MMC_EXT_VIEW_DATA结构。

MMC_EXT_VIEW_DATA 结构在将视图添加到结果窗格时由视图扩展使用。

语法

typedef struct _MMC_EXT_VIEW_DATA {
  GUID      viewID;
  LPCOLESTR pszURL;
  LPCOLESTR pszViewTitle;
  LPCOLESTR pszTooltipText;
  BOOL      bReplacesDefaultView;
} MMC_EXT_VIEW_DATA, *PMMC_EXT_VIEW_DATA;

成员

viewID

视图的 GUID;此值唯一标识视图,并用于还原视图。

pszURL

结果窗格中使用的 HTML 的 URL;这通常指向管理单元 DLL 中的 HTML 资源。

pszViewTitle

视图扩展的标题。

pszTooltipText

保留此值供将来使用。

bReplacesDefaultView

如果 为 TRUE,则“ 标准 ”选项卡不会显示在选项卡选择器中;否则,将显示“ 标准 ”选项卡。 如果视图扩展管理单元显示主要管理单元的列表,则通常无需显示“ 标准 ”选项卡。

注解

有关 C++ 代码中使用的 MMC_EXT_VIEW_DATA 结构的示例,请参阅 IViewExtensionCallback::AddView

要求

要求
最低受支持的客户端 Windows Vista
最低受支持的服务器 Windows Server 2008
标头 mmc.h

另请参阅

扩展视图

IViewExtensionCallback

IViewExtensionCallback::AddView

查看扩展机制